首先将用户设为标准账户以阻止默认安装权限,再通过组策略或AppLocker限制可执行文件运行,最后可修改注册表禁止从特定路径启动安装程序,全面控制软件安装。

如果您希望限制他人在您的 Windows 电脑上安装软件,以防止系统被随意更改或引入潜在风险程序,可以通过配置系统权限和策略实现有效控制。以下是具体操作步骤:
本文运行环境:Dell XPS 13,Windows 11
通过组策略编辑器可以阻止标准用户运行安装程序文件,从而防止未经授权的软件部署。此方法适用于专业版及更高版本的 Windows 系统。
1、按下 Win + R 键打开“运行”窗口,输入 gpedit.msc 并按回车进入本地组策略编辑器。
2、依次展开“用户配置” → “管理模板” → “系统” → “不运行指定的 Windows 应用程序”。
3、双击右侧的“不运行指定的 Windows 应用程序”,选择“已启用”。
4、点击“显示”按钮,在弹出的列表中添加 *.exe 或具体的安装程序名称来限制执行。
将用户设置为标准账户而非管理员账户,可从根本上阻止其在没有授权的情况下完成软件安装。
1、打开“设置”应用,进入“账户” → “家庭和其他用户”。
2、选择需要限制的用户账户,点击“更改账户类型”。
3、在账户类型窗口中,将账户更改为“标准用户”并确认更改。
4、当该用户尝试安装软件时,系统会提示需要管理员密码,无密码无法继续安装。
AppLocker 是高级安全功能,允许您基于发布者、文件路径或哈希值精确控制哪些程序可以运行。
1、在“运行”窗口输入 secpol.msc 打开本地安全策略(仅限专业版及以上)。
2、导航至“应用程序控制策略” → “AppLocker” → “可执行规则”。
3、右键点击“可执行规则”,选择“创建新规则”。
4、设置规则条件,例如阻止所有来自临时目录的 .exe 文件运行,并指定目标用户或组。
5、完成配置后启用规则,任何违反规则的安装行为将被系统自动终止。
通过修改注册表项,可以禁止从下载目录或临时文件夹启动可执行文件,减少恶意或非授权安装的风险。
1、打开“运行”窗口,输入 regedit 并按回车进入注册表编辑器。
2、导航到路径:HKEY_CURRENT_USER\Software\Microsoft\Windows\CurrentVersion\Policies\Explorer。
3、在右侧空白处右键,新建一个名为 NoRun 的 DWORD 值,设置其数据为十六进制数值 1。
4、重启资源管理器或重新登录后,受限用户将无法从受控路径启动安装程序。
以上就是如何阻止用户在您的 Windows 电脑上安装软件的详细内容,更多请关注php中文网其它相关文章!
每个人都需要一台速度更快、更稳定的 PC。随着时间的推移,垃圾文件、旧注册表数据和不必要的后台进程会占用资源并降低性能。幸运的是,许多工具可以让 Windows 保持平稳运行。
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号